The Unitron Shine offers a range of basic features, these include:
• 4 Channels – Channels allow your hearing aid to be programmed for your individual needs. The more channels you have, the more specific it will be.
• Antishock – This helps to ease the impact of a sudden loud noise
• Feedback Management – This helps to eliminate the annoying whistling noises that can sometimes occur
• Wind Noise Manager – This feature enables you to hear more clearly in windy situations.
• Noise Reduction – This helps to eliminate background noise, leaving speech clearer.
In conclusion, the Unitron Shine is entry level technology. It only contains the more basic features, but is still available in a range of styles and colours to suit your individual taste. This hearing aid would mostly be suitable for people who generally find themselves in quieter listening environments.
